Ingredients & Equipment for Easy Southern Baked Mac and Cheese
Okay, gather round! Here's the lowdown on what you'll need to whip up this magic. It's simpler than you think! We are making true soulfood mac and cheese baked macaroni.
Main Ingredients
- Elbow Macaroni: 1 pound (450g) . The classic choice, innit? Don't overcook it. Aim for al dente. Nobody wants mushy mac. Pro tip: salt that pasta water like your nonna told you to.
- Unsalted Butter: 6 tablespoons (85g) . Gotta have that richness.
- All-Purpose Flour: 1/4 cup (30g) . This is what makes our cheese sauce nice and thicc, yeah?
- Whole Milk: 3 cups (710ml) . Whole milk is the best . It gives a creamy texture.
- Salt: 1/2 teaspoon .
- Black Pepper: 1/4 teaspoon .
- Nutmeg: Pinch (optional). A secret weapon for extra warmth. Honestly, it is good stuff.
- Cheddar Cheese: 4 cups (400g) shredded. Sharp or medium, your call, yeah? I love a good mature cheddar for that extra oomph.
- Gruyere/Monterey Jack: 1 cup (100g) shredded (optional). Adds some fancy pants flavour if you're feeling posh.

Let's Get Cooking: Step-by-Step
Step-by-Step Process
- Preheat oven to 350° F ( 175° C) . Grease your 9x13 inch baking dish .
- Cook 1 pound of macaroni until al dente. Nobody likes mushy mac!
- Melt 6 tablespoons of butter in a pan. Whisk in 1/4 cup flour. Cook for 1- 2 minutes , creating a roux.
- Gradually whisk in 3 cups of milk. Stir until thickened, about 5- 7 minutes .
- Remove from heat. Stir in salt, pepper, and 4 cups of cheddar cheese. Melt until smooth.
- Combine macaroni and cheese sauce. Pour into the baking dish.
- Mix 1/2 cup panko breadcrumbs with 2 tablespoons melted butter. Sprinkle on top.
- Bake for 20- 25 minutes , until golden and bubbly.
Visual Cues for Doneness
The top should be golden brown and bubbly. Poke it with a fork. If it feels firm but yielding, you are golden!.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
Don't overcook the macaroni. Al dente is key! Also, grate your own cheese. Pre-shredded cheese contains cellulose and will not melt properly.

Frequently Asked Questions
How do I stop my baked mac and cheese recipe from drying out?
Nobody wants dry mac and cheese, that's worse than a soggy biscuit! To prevent it, make sure your cheese sauce is nice and creamy before baking. Also, don't overbake it – once it's golden brown and bubbly, it's done. You can also try adding a little extra milk or cream to the mixture before baking to keep it extra moist.
Can I make this baked mac and cheese recipe ahead of time?
Absolutely, mate! You can assemble the mac and cheese in the baking dish and store it, covered, in the fridge for up to 24 hours. When you're ready to bake, add a few extra minutes to the baking time, and make sure the center is heated through properly. Just remember to take it out of the fridge about 30 minutes before baking to help it cook evenly.
What's the best cheese to use for a really cheesy baked mac and cheese?
Cheddar is the classic choice, but don't be shy about experimenting! A mix of sharp cheddar, Gruyere, and a touch of Monterey Jack will give you a complex, melty cheese flavor that's absolutely cracking. Remember, grating your own cheese from a block will melt much smoother than pre-shredded cheese (which often has anti-caking agents added).
Can I add breadcrumbs to my baked mac and cheese recipe?
Crikey, yes! A crispy breadcrumb topping adds a fantastic textural contrast. Mix panko breadcrumbs with melted butter and sprinkle it evenly over the mac and cheese before baking. For an extra bit of flavour, try adding some grated Parmesan cheese or a pinch of herbs to the breadcrumb mixture. You can also broil for the last minute or two if you want to get that topping extra golden and delicious!
How should I store leftover baked mac and cheese?
Leftover mac and cheese should be stored in an airtight container in the fridge. It'll keep for about 3-4 days. When reheating, you can microwave it (add a splash of milk to keep it moist) or bake it in the oven at a low temperature until heated through.
